    Abstract: A text style transfer system is described that generates different stylized versions of input text by rewriting the input text according to a target style. To do so, the text style transfer system employs a variational autoencoder to derive separate content and style representations for the input text, where the content representation specifies semantic information conveyed by the input text and the style representation specifies one or more style attributes expressed by the input text. The style representation using counterfactual reasoning to identify different transfer strengths for applying the target style to the input text. Each transfer strength represents a minimum change to the input text that achieves a different expression of the target style. The transfer strengths are then used to generate style representation variants, which are each concatenated with the content representation of the input text to generate the plurality of different stylized versions of the input text.

    Abstract: Various implementations described herein are directed to an integrated circuit having a wordline driver coupled to a bitcell via a wordline. The integrated circuit may include a read assist transistor coupled to the wordline between the wordline driver and the bitcell. While activated, the read assist transistor may generate an adaptive underdrive on the wordline, the level of which depends on the process, temperature and voltage of operation of the memory, when the wordline is selected and driven by the wordline driver.

    Abstract: Various implementations described herein are directed to an integrated circuit. The integrated circuit may include dummy wordline circuitry having a dummy wordline driver coupled to a dummy wordline load via a dummy wordline. The integrated circuit may include underdrive circuitry coupled to the dummy wordline between the dummy wordline driver and the dummy wordline load. The underdrive circuitry may generate an underdrive on the dummy wordline when the dummy wordline is selected and driven by the dummy wordline driver.
